The story of a mother and her oddball son over a century of change


1924: Bessie is torn from the school she loves to work as a skivvy for her family.


1939: With war about to break out, she marries the steadfast, ambitious Hugh, moves from Manchester to Edinburgh - and confronts fresh challenges.


1944: Sam is born and a strong bond develops between the pair as they re-establish themselves in South London. Their relationship is tested as he grows up and begins to explore his sexuality.


1992: Now middle-aged, someone finally enters Sam's life who wants to stay. But Robbie has a wife and two daughters...
